An alligator wades in the shallow waters of Mission Lake at Moody Air Force Base, Georgia, Aug. 22, 2021. When alligators grow too large and potentially pose a threat to people at Moody AFB, they are trapped and relocated by the 23rd Wing airfield wildlife biologist. (U.S. Air Force photo by Airman 1st Class Briana Beavers)
